So comfortable; great for baby with torticolis
I purchased this carrier after doing lots of baby wearing research. I was gifted a Baby Bjorn Carrier Mini but every time I tried it, it just didn’t feel right for me or my baby and left my back achey, was awkward to put on, and just felt too bulky somehow too. My baby was only 3-4 weeks at the time and not very heavy, so I couldn’t figure out what was going on. I thought maybe baby wearing just wasn’t for us! My now 11 week old was diagnosed with torticolis about 6 weeks ago, and I had read that baby wearing is helpful, as you can direct baby’s head to the non preferred side while they contact nap on you and it keeps baby from laying flat on his back with his head turned to the preferred side. So, I began looking into carriers, thinking/hoping it was just the design of the Baby Bjorn that failed me. Sure enough — that has proven to be right. The Ergobaby Breeze is AMAZING. As soon as I put it on and got baby in it, it felt so comfortable and natural. It is so lightweight and breathable (for you and baby), and the low back support is everything and absolutely what the Baby Bjorn is lacking. When I have baby in it, it just feels like an extension of myself — it’s almost unnoticeable! Which I never thought a carrier could be. I am confident being hands free, can do things outside and inside the house with ease (I often grab this over my Boba wrap while chillin in the house), baby *immediately* falls asleep on me (and stays asleep!), the little pocket is super convenient and accessible, and it’s SO easy to put on (can get it on in and baby comfy in it in about 30 seconds). I also love that I can use this with baby til he’s 45 lbs — not that I may want to! — but having the option later down the line is awesome. My husband also loves to wear it and was impressed how comfortable it is. We use it multiple times a day. Additionally, my baby’s torticolis has greatly improved in the 2-3 weeks we’ve had this, our PT was blown away by his progress. We have been doing torticolis exercises but I really credit this carrier, as it has allowed us to keep his head turned while sleeping (considering he sleeps sooo much of the day!). Also; you may have trouble putting this on by yourself — just search how to put on by yourself and you will find videos that show you how. That had been my only complaint, but now that I have that trick down, there is literally nothing bad I could say about this carrier. Highly recommend giving the Breeze a shot!

Held up through daily use, built to last multiple kids
We've been really happy with this carrier. We use it every day and it's been with us through every stage of our baby's growth. It's comfortable for both the baby and for us, easy to put on, and easy to clean. The price felt a bit steep to me at first, but carriers in this range are all expensive, and this one is clearly quality. The stitching is really well done, and after all this daily use it still holds up like new. Honestly, if nothing breaks, I can see this lasting through several kids, and that's where the price starts to make sense. A product that stays with you for years is worth the investment. One thing that does worry me: the plastic clips. This thing ends up on the floor, in the car, tossed around all the time, and if one of those clips ever snaps, I'm not sure you can get a replacement part on its own. It would be a shame for the whole carrier to become unusable over one piece of plastic. So far nothing has broken, but it's something to be aware of. On the breathability, it really doesn't build up heat. Whatever warmth you feel comes from the baby against you, not from the fabric itself. Overall, a great product that we'd buy again.

Best Carrier I’ve Tried
I carried my 9.5kg 10 month old daughter all day with this on our 2 week trip in London. It’s surprisingly very ergonomic. The baby’s weight is placed on your hips so it doesn’t cause back pain. The carrier also helps achieve the desired M shape of the baby’s legs whilst in the carrier.
